Technical Comparison Matrix

Finishing Specifications & Comparison

Direct metallurgical performance benchmarks, substrate compatibility data, and ASTM standard ratings for Gold, Chrome, and Hydrographix Inc. surface finishes.

Performance & Engineering Metrics

Measured under controlled laboratory standards and calibrated deposition cycles.

ASTM CertifiedISO 9001 Protocol
Process NameLayer ThicknessOptical Luster / FinishCorrosion BenchmarkThermal LimitTarget Applications
24k Gold ElectroplatingMil-Spec Grade
0.5 – 5.0 µm
Deposition depth
99.2% Specular Luster
Hardness: 130 – 200 HV
ASTM B117 > 1,500 hrs
High (with hardeners)
Up to 380°C (716°F)
Operating Threshold
Aerospace, Architectural, Marine, High-End Automotive
Spray Chrome DepositionZero-VOC Base
1.2 – 3.5 µm (silver layer)
Deposition depth
98.5% true Mirror
Hardness: 2H – 4H (Pencil Hardness)
ASTM B117 > 1,000 hrs (with 2K Clear)
Medium-High
Up to 150°C (302°F)
Operating Threshold
Automotive Trim, Custom Wheels, Sculptures, Display Fixtures
Water Transfer PrintingComplex 3D Geometry
0.2 – 0.5 µm (ink film)
Deposition depth
Substrate & Clear Dependent (Matte to High Gloss)
Hardness: 3H – 5H (Clear Dependent)
ASTM D3359 Cross-Hatch 5B
High (with 2K Clearcoat)
Up to 120°C (248°F)
Operating Threshold
Sporting Goods, Firearms, Powersports, Interior Automotive
Industrial Powder CoatingASTM Standard
50 – 120 µm
Deposition depth
5% (Flat) to 90% (Ultra-Gloss)
Hardness: 4H – 6H
ASTM B117 > 2,000 hrs
Extreme Heavy-Duty
Up to 220°C (428°F)
Operating Threshold
Industrial Equipment, Chassis, Wheels, Exterior Architectural

Substrate Compatibility Protocol

Base Adhesion Specs
6061 / 7075 Aluminum
ASTM D3359 Adhesion Tested
24k Gold Prep:Zincate + Electroless Nickel strike required
Spray Chrome & Hydro:Standard primer + mirror silver activation
Carbon Steel & Stainless
ASTM D3359 Adhesion Tested
24k Gold Prep:Wood's Nickel strike + Gold flash
Spray Chrome & Hydro:Direct epoxy sealing + base coat
ABS & Injection Molded Polymers
ASTM D3359 Adhesion Tested
24k Gold Prep:Electroless metallization pretreatment
Spray Chrome & Hydro:Dual-component adhesion primer
Carbon Fiber & Epoxy Composites
ASTM D3359 Adhesion Tested
24k Gold Prep:Specialized conductive conductive priming
Spray Chrome & Hydro:High-build urethane leveling primer

Frequently Asked Questions

Essential operational guidance on substrate readiness, production milestones, protective logistics, and turn-key electroplating equipment integration.

Substrates must be thoroughly degreased, free of oxidation, and pre-polished to match your target surface tolerance. We accept steel, aluminum, brass, stainless steel, and select engineered polymers. Cast metals with high porosity undergo ultrasonic degreasing and conductive copper sealing prior to precious metal deposition.

WORKFLOW PROTOCOL
  • Ultrasonic multi-stage chemical degreasing
  • Surface finish preparation up to 2000-grit mirror polish
  • Compatible with ABS, carbon fiber, alloy steels, and brass
